What Is Switch Outlet Installation?

Switch outlet installation refers to the task of fitting, changing, or installing electrical switches and outlets throughout a home or business space. At its most basic level, an outlet provides a connection point between your electrical circuit and the electronics you connect. A switch, by contrast, manages the delivery of electricity to a fixture or load by completing or breaking the circuit.

Mechanically, each installation traces back to your home's electrical panel, where power is distributed to different zones of the house. During switch outlet installation, a licensed electrician traces conductors to the designated location, mounts the hardware in a code-compliant electrical box, and terminates the connections to specification. Grounding, load balancing, and box fill calculations all factor into a reliable and code-compliant installation.

Today's switch outlet installation now covers a wide range of device types — GFCI-protected outlets, smart switches, arc-fault protected outlets, and more. Each type has specific wiring requirements that set it apart, which is why expert oversight is never optional.

The Switch Outlet Installation Process Step by Step

  1. On-Site Inspection and Planning

    Prior to picking up tools, our team members walk through your home to identify your needs. We review your current circuit layout and understand what you want so we can map out the work before touching a single wire.

  2. Circuit Planning and Load Calculation

    Knowing which panel slots will support the new outlets cannot be skipped. Our team check amperage demand to ensure no circuit is overloaded. This step avoids costly callbacks.

  3. Power Disconnection and Safety Prep

    Protecting you and our crew at Reed Electrical Services, LLC. We isolate the circuit and test before touching any wire to protect everyone on site. Proper preparation avoids injury.

  4. Cable Routing and Hardware Mounting

    Here's where the physical installation happens. Our crew route conductors to the location and mount code-compliant boxes at the proper depth. Every connection is made to NEC standards.

  5. Making the Final Electrical Connections

    Once boxes are secured, the devices are attached to the conductors. Line, load, and ground wires are correctly attached using code-approved methods to prevent loose connections.

  6. Post-Installation Electrical Testing

    After the connections are made, our electricians turn the breaker back on and verify all devices function using voltage meters. We check polarity to make sure everything works correctly.

How long do switch outlet installation upgrades hold up?

Properly wired switches and outlets can last 20 to 30 years or longer when maintained properly. GFCI outlets in wet locations may show wear sooner and should be inspected periodically. Our team can evaluate your hardware during any service visit.
